Help!! Found out last night baby has allergy, tonight is so hard!

After 111 told us to go to a&e last night, we found out 7 week old baby girl has cows milk intolerance. So we changed to non cows milk formula at 5am this morning. She finally seemed settled this afternoon and enjoying the formula, and now she’s going mad for hunger but won’t drink it. Has anyone else had this? Is it just the change of formula? How long until she gets used to it? Any help would be so, so appreciated!

Hey love same boat here. So my first advice is it's going to take 6 weeks to detox their body of dairy and it's a long road but hang in there. You'll gradually see improvement then at 6 weeks they should be much better if they aren't you need a different type of formula that's amino based. The cmpa milk is thinner so can come back up easily so carobel will be a great option to thicken it. My second advice is prep it exactly as the tin says so it's safe to consume (if it's nutramigen the best thing to do is get all your bottles washed and sterilsed while the kettle is boiling then fill them up seal them and leave them on the side as it's a room temp formula until you need to add the powder shake and serve).

My son was like this the first few days of nutramigen and we realised it was because he assumed the milk would make his belly hurt to refused it so we just had to persevere and offer it regularly until he would take it.
